BLEEDING BRAKE SYSTEM

When any part of the hydraulic system has been disconnected for repair or installation of new components, air
can get into the system and cause spongy brake pedal action. This requires bleeding of the hydraulic system
after it has been correctly connected. The hydraulic system can be bled manually or with pressure bleeding
equipment. Always bleed brakelines in sequence. See BLEEDING SEQUENCE .

Before bleeding system, remove all vacuum from power unit by depressing brake pedal several times. Bleed
master cylinder first, followed in sequence by rear wheel cylinders, anti-lock system components (if equipped)
and calipers. See BLEEDING SEQUENCE .

MANUAL BLEEDING

1. Connect the scan tool DCL cable adapter into the vehicle Data Link Connector (DLC) under the dash and

follow the scan tool manuals.

2. Clean master cylinder cap and surrounding area. Bleed the brake system in the order displayed on the

scan tool.

3. Place a box end wrench on the bleeder screw. Attach a rubber drain tube to the bleeder screw and

submerge the free end of the tube in a container partially filled with clean brake fluid.

4. Have an assistant hold firm pressure on the brake pedal.

5. Loosen the bleeder screw until a stream of brake fluid comes out. While the assistant maintains pressure

on the brake pedal, tighten the bleeder screw. Repeat until clear, bubble-free fluid comes out. Refill the
brake master cylinder reservoir as necessary. See Fig. 17 .

6. Tighten the bleeder screw.

7. Repeat Steps 3 -6 for the remaining bleeder screws in the system following sequence. See BLEEDING

SEQUENCE . When bleeding is complete, fill master cylinder to proper level.

NOTE:

DO NOT allow reservoir to run dry during bleeding operation.
